The molecular formula is C7H10BrN3O2.
It was created on 2010-03-29 and last modified on 2023-12-30.
The IUPAC name is 5-bromo-4-(dimethoxymethyl)pyrimidin-2-amine.
The Canonical SMILES is COC(C1=NC(=NC=C1Br)N)OC.
The InChIKey is FOWBNVGRPWZIPG-UHFFFAOYSA-N.
There is 1 hydrogen bond donor count.
The topological polar surface area is 70.3?2.
Yes, the compound is canonicalized.
The molecular weight is 248.08 g/mol.
There are 3 rotatable bond counts.
